Revealing details of the targeting of a ship in the Indian Ocean

Britain revealed on Wednesday the details of an attack targeting a cargo ship associated with Israel in the Indian Ocean.

Exclusive – Al-Khabar Al-Yemeni:

The UKMTO stated in a statement that it received information about armed individuals on a boat chasing a cargo ship, whose identity was not determined, about 160 miles off the coasts of Oman.

The organization explained that the armed individuals were carrying a ladder and were tracking the ship for about 20 minutes, claiming that they withdrew after being fired upon by the ship’s crew.

Earlier today, the organization announced a new incident off the coast of the Omani city of Salalah, in the Indian Ocean.

This new operation is the second within days, as earlier armed individuals managed to seize another cargo ship as part of an escalating series that was not adopted by any party, despite the fact that it occurred a few days after Yemen announced the expansion of its naval operations to the Indian Ocean.
